Abstract

The invention discloses a kind of parabola antenna snow removal system with video monitoring, including camera, snow removing module, three-dimensional head, controller, video encoding module, power module, mixed-media network modules mixed-media, cell phone application;Camera collection site video;Snow removing module is removed the snow using spraying water or spraying wind mode;Camera, snow removing module are on three-dimensional head;Three-dimensional head is on the outside of parabola antenna;Cell phone application network interruption is alarmed, display system state, sets the cruise presetting bit of three-dimensional head, displaying scene video, instruction that hair sweeps away snow instruction and stopping is swept away snow;Controller receives camera image, after video encoding module encodes, real-time video code stream is sent to cell phone application, receipts are swept away snow instruction, are started snow removing module, are controlled three-dimensional head to enter cruise mode, travel through each presetting bit, snow removing module is driven to rotate, target trajectory covers whole parabola antenna, is removed the snow.Cell phone application remote control of the present invention is convenient, video monitoring snow removing scene, and snow removing is efficient.

Description

A kind of parabola antenna snow removal system with video monitoring
Technical field
The present invention relates to parabola antenna snow-clearing technique field, is related to a kind of parabola antenna snow removing system with video monitoring System.
Background technology
The transmission and reception of satellite and microwave signal typically use parabola antenna.The work of parabola antenna can be influenceed by snowing Make efficiency, it is a necessary job to remove accumulated snow to parabola antenna.Snow the time length, typically using parabola antenna snow removing system The continuous snow removing of system, need to send someone during snow removing to parabola antenna scene observation snow removing for a long time effect, it is more time-consuming. Therefore, it is necessary to a kind of parabola antenna snow removal system at convenient observation scene.

The course of work of the controller is:
Timing sends system status information to cell phone application;
The cruise presetting bit for receiving three-dimensional head sets instruction, sets and update the cruise presetting bit of three-dimensional head;
The image of real-time reception camera collection, after video encoding module coding compression, from mixed-media network modules mixed-media to cell phone application Send real-time video code stream;
Reception is swept away snow instruction, then starts snow removing module, control three-dimensional head to enter cruise mode, travel through each presetting bit, Each presetting bit direction is directly persistently removed the snow, is delayed to the corresponding sub-region in parabola antenna reflecting surface, snow removing module, completes 1 The operation of individual presetting bit, the three-dimensional each cruise position of head cruise traversal is controlled, drives snow removing module to rotate, target trajectory covering is whole Individual parabola antenna, status information in progress of sweeping away snow is sent to cell phone application;
Receive stopping to sweep away snow instruction, then close snow removing module, control three-dimensional head to reset, sweep away snow and stop to cell phone application transmission Only status information;
The course of work of the cell phone application is:
The network connection of timing detection and control device, such as network connection interruption, then alarm;
The system status information that timing receipt and display controller are sent;
The cruise presetting bit of three-dimensional head is set;
Show the parabola antenna live video image of camera collection;
When needing snow removing, transmission sweeps away snow instruction to controller;
When terminating to remove the snow, send stopping and sweep away snow instruction to controller.
